Output 70b226a88e87baac1ae8a78c004da427e6147923d8e97f86d1c92622d19fc4ff:0

value
17789793
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64972a13b8cbcc63ab70492ff2412b5824061cb2 OP_EQUAL
address
3Artaoz7g3wCLtGVFLfZcGwneTyX2zxAog
transaction
70b226a88e87baac1ae8a78c004da427e6147923d8e97f86d1c92622d19fc4ff
spent
true